深圳市实业有限公司

软件开发 ·
首页 / 资讯 / 物联网app开发用什么语言

物联网app开发用什么语言

物联网app开发用什么语言
软件开发 物联网app开发用什么语言 发布:2026-05-17

物联网App开发,选择何种编程语言?

物联网(IoT)的发展日新月异,其应用场景也日益丰富。在开发物联网应用时,选择合适的编程语言至关重要。那么,物联网App开发究竟用什么语言呢?本文将为您分析几种常见编程语言的特点,帮助您做出明智的选择。

一、物联网App开发语言特点分析

1. 轻量级语言

物联网设备通常具有资源有限的特点,因此需要选择轻量级的编程语言。Python、Java和JavaScript等语言因其轻量级特点,在物联网开发中较为常用。

2. 系统集成能力

物联网应用需要与多种硬件和软件系统进行集成,因此编程语言需要具备良好的系统集成能力。C语言、C++和Java等语言因其强大的系统调用能力,在物联网开发中占有重要地位。

3. 社区支持

物联网开发需要丰富的社区支持和资源,以便开发者能够快速解决问题。Python、Java和JavaScript等语言因其庞大的社区和丰富的库资源,在物联网开发中备受青睐。

4. 可移植性

物联网应用需要在不同的设备上运行,因此编程语言需要具备良好的可移植性。C语言、C++和Java等语言因其跨平台特性,在物联网开发中具有优势。

二、常见物联网App开发语言

1. C/C++

C/C++是物联网开发中常用的编程语言,具有强大的系统调用能力和高效的性能。在嵌入式系统开发、物联网设备驱动程序编写等方面,C/C++具有明显优势。

2. Java

Java是一种跨平台的编程语言,具有良好的系统调用能力和丰富的库资源。在物联网应用开发、服务器端编程等方面,Java具有广泛应用。

3. Python

Python是一种轻量级的编程语言,易于学习和使用。在数据处理、机器学习、自动化测试等方面,Python具有显著优势。近年来,Python在物联网开发中也越来越受欢迎。

4. JavaScript

JavaScript是一种轻量级的编程语言,适用于Web开发。在物联网设备与Web应用之间的交互方面,JavaScript具有独特优势。

5. Go

Go(又称Golang)是一种新兴的编程语言,具有高性能、简单易学等特点。在云计算、微服务、物联网等领域,Go具有较好的应用前景。

三、选择物联网App开发语言的建议

1. 根据项目需求选择

物联网应用类型多样,不同的应用场景对编程语言的要求也有所不同。在选择编程语言时,应充分考虑项目需求,如性能、资源消耗、集成能力等。

2. 考虑团队熟悉程度

选择团队成员熟悉的编程语言,可以降低开发成本,提高开发效率。

3. 关注社区支持和资源

丰富的社区支持和资源有助于开发者快速解决问题,提高开发效率。

总之,物联网App开发语言的选择应综合考虑项目需求、团队熟悉程度、社区支持等因素。在实际开发过程中,可根据具体情况灵活调整。

本文由 深圳市实业有限公司 整理发布。

更多软件开发文章

软件外包合同中的关键条款解析**crm系统开发厂家直销哪家好广州定制软件开发前期调研:揭秘成功关键**揭秘软件开发加盟代理费用:成本构成与考量因素资质不全的外包公司,合同再便宜也别签如何甄别靠谱的软件外包开发公司:关键指标与误区解析软件定制开发验收厂家推荐北京软件开发公司合同模板:构建稳固合作基石医院HIS系统开发费用为何差异悬殊教育行业crm系统开发优化开发流程可以提高开发效率,缩短开发周期。以下是一些建议:安卓APP竞品分析:揭秘价格背后的价值
友情链接: 北京环保科技有限公司深圳市广告有限公司北京展览展示有限公司信息化发展研究院河南会务服务有限公司商务咨询服务上海广告有限公司广告会展制冷暖通设备长春医院有限公司